HOUGHTON, MI-- A group of researchers at Michigan Tech has figured out how to travel through history.
A digital map-based project called Keweenaw Time Traveler allows users to explore how the region and its population have changed throughout the years.
Researchers have been digitally recreating the environmental stages of the Copper Country using Geographic Information Science technology. Each stage is comprised of many time periods or “scenes”—recreated from more than 1,000 historical maps from 1850 to 1950. Users can search records by name, address, place, and building type by year.
